
Excel表格数字太长显示解决方法:使用科学计数法、调整列宽、格式化单元格、使用文本格式、自动换行。其中,格式化单元格是最常用的方法之一。具体操作步骤是:选择需要调整的单元格或单元格范围,右键选择“设置单元格格式”,在“数字”选项卡中选择“数字”类别,并根据需要调整小数位数。
一、使用科学计数法
科学计数法是一种便捷的表示数字的方法,尤其适用于表示很大或很小的数字。Excel默认会将超过11位的数字自动转换为科学计数法格式。
1、自动转换
Excel在输入超过一定长度的数字时,会自动将其转换为科学计数法。例如,输入1234567890123,Excel会自动显示为1.23457E+12。虽然这种方法能节省空间,但有时候可能不太直观。
2、手动设置科学计数法
如果希望手动设置科学计数法,可以右键单元格,选择“设置单元格格式”,然后在“数字”选项卡中选择“科学计数法”,并根据需要调整小数位数。
二、调整列宽
调整列宽是最简单直接的方法之一,通过拉宽列,可以让更多的数字显示在单元格内。
1、手动调整列宽
将鼠标移动到要调整的列与下一列的分隔线处,当鼠标指针变为双向箭头时,按住左键并拖动至适当宽度。
2、自动调整列宽
双击列与下一列的分隔线处,Excel会根据该列内最长的内容自动调整列宽,使得数字能够完全显示。
三、格式化单元格
格式化单元格是解决数字显示问题的有效方法之一,可以根据需要设置为多种数字格式。
1、设置数字格式
右键选择需要调整的单元格或单元格范围,选择“设置单元格格式”,在“数字”选项卡中选择“数字”类别,并根据需要调整小数位数。这种方法可以确保数字以正常的形式显示而不是科学计数法。
2、设置自定义格式
如果预定义的格式不能满足需求,可以选择“自定义”选项,根据具体需求输入自定义格式。例如,可以输入“0.00”来确保显示两位小数。
四、使用文本格式
将单元格格式设置为文本,可以确保数字以原样显示,而不会被转换为科学计数法或其他形式。
1、设置文本格式
选择需要调整的单元格或单元格范围,右键选择“设置单元格格式”,在“数字”选项卡中选择“文本”类别。这种方法适用于需要保持原始输入格式的情况。
2、使用单引号
在输入数字前加一个单引号('),Excel会将其视为文本。例如,输入'1234567890123,数字将以文本形式显示。
五、自动换行
自动换行功能可以确保长数字在单元格内换行显示,而不会被截断。
1、设置自动换行
选择需要调整的单元格或单元格范围,右键选择“设置单元格格式”,在“对齐”选项卡中勾选“自动换行”。这种方法可以确保长数字在单元格内完整显示,但会占用较多的行空间。
2、手动换行
在需要换行的位置按“Alt+Enter”,可以手动控制换行位置,使得数字显示更加灵活。
六、使用分列功能
当有大量长数字需要处理时,可以使用Excel的分列功能,将长数字分割到多个单元格中,避免单个单元格显示不完全的问题。
1、选择数据
选择包含长数字的列或单元格范围,点击“数据”选项卡中的“分列”功能。
2、设置分列参数
在分列向导中,根据具体情况选择“固定宽度”或“分隔符号”,并完成后续设置,将长数字分割到多个单元格中显示。
七、使用公式
利用Excel公式,可以将长数字转换为易于显示的格式。例如,可以使用“TEXT”函数将数字转换为特定格式的文本。
1、使用TEXT函数
在目标单元格中输入公式=TEXT(A1,"0.00"),将A1单元格中的数字转换为带两位小数的文本格式。这种方法可以灵活控制数字的显示格式。
2、结合其他函数
可以将TEXT函数与其他函数结合使用,例如使用CONCATENATE函数将多个部分组合成一个易于阅读的格式。
八、使用条件格式
条件格式可以根据特定条件自动调整单元格的格式,使得长数字在不同条件下显示不同的格式。
1、设置条件格式
选择需要调整的单元格或单元格范围,点击“开始”选项卡中的“条件格式”,根据具体需求设置条件格式规则。
2、自定义格式
在条件格式规则中,可以设置自定义格式,例如当数字超过一定长度时,将其转换为科学计数法显示。
九、使用数据验证
数据验证功能可以确保输入的数字符合预定格式,避免长数字显示不完全的问题。
1、设置数据验证
选择需要调整的单元格或单元格范围,点击“数据”选项卡中的“数据验证”,设置验证条件和输入格式。
2、限制输入长度
在数据验证设置中,可以限制输入数字的长度,确保不会输入过长的数字导致显示不完全。
十、使用插件或脚本
有些Excel插件或脚本可以提供更高级的功能,帮助解决长数字显示的问题。
1、安装插件
根据具体需求,可以搜索并安装适合的Excel插件,例如一些专业的数据处理插件,可以提供更灵活的数字格式化功能。
2、编写脚本
如果有编程基础,可以使用VBA(Visual Basic for Applications)编写脚本,根据具体需求自动调整单元格格式和显示方式。
通过以上方法,可以有效解决Excel表格中长数字显示不完全的问题。根据具体需求选择合适的方法,可以确保数字以最直观、最适合的方式显示,提高数据处理的效率和准确性。
相关问答FAQs:
1. 如何在Excel表格中调整数字太长导致显示不全的问题?
当Excel表格中的数字太长导致显示不全时,您可以尝试以下方法进行调整:
- 调整列宽:选中需要调整的列,双击列头右侧的边界线,Excel会自动调整列宽以适应数字长度。
- 文本换行:选中需要调整的单元格,点击“开始”选项卡中的“换行”按钮,将数字分行显示,确保完整显示。
- 使用科学计数法:在需要显示较大或较小数字的单元格中,可以使用科学计数法,例如,将1,000,000显示为1E+06,以节省空间并确保数字完整显示。
- 使用合并单元格:如果某些数字特别长,可以考虑将其所在的单元格合并起来,以便完整显示数字。
2. 如何在Excel中设置数字的显示格式以适应较长的数字?
要在Excel中设置数字的显示格式以适应较长的数字,请按照以下步骤进行操作:
- 选中需要设置格式的单元格或单元格范围。
- 点击“开始”选项卡中的“数字格式”下拉菜单,选择“常规”或“数字”等选项。
- 如果仍然无法完整显示数字,请选择“自定义”选项,然后在“类型”框中输入合适的格式代码,例如使用“0.00E+00”来显示科学计数法。
3. 如何在Excel中使用省略号显示过长的数字?
如果您希望在Excel中使用省略号来表示过长的数字,可以尝试以下方法:
- 选中需要设置的单元格。
- 右键单击选中的单元格,选择“格式单元格”。
- 在“数字”选项卡中,选择“自定义”类别。
- 在“类型”框中输入以下格式代码:[<=99999]General;"…";General。
- 单击“确定”应用更改,此时,超过99999的数字将显示为省略号(…)。
希望以上解答对您有帮助,如有其他问题,请随时提问!
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4005919